There are three common ways to get rid of waste tires. All of them are bad for the environment.

Tires
Over 150MM tires are burned every year. Burning a single tire can produce over two gallons of toxins. Burning 150MM tires pumps millions of tons of greenhouse gases and toxins into our atmosphere.

Burying
32MM tires are buried every year. Buried tires never decompose. They are a continual risk for fire, mosquitoes and disease. Burying tires costs municipalities more than $750 Million every year.

Grinding
Grinding just one trailer load of tires wastes enough energy to power a typical American home for 3 months. And 40,000 trailer loads of tires are sent to the grinder every year.
